Xiaomi Redmi 4 Review:

Xiaomi Redmi 4 captured a lot of the Indian market and now Xiaomi Redmi 4 is the most preferred smartphone in India. Like every time it offers value for money product, recently they launched Xiaomi Redmi 4 the successor of Redmi 3s. Let’s dive into the Pros & Cons.

What we’ve liked so far about Xiaomi Redmi 4:

• Xiaomi Redmi 4 is powered by the 1.4 GHz Qualcomm Snapdragon 435 octa core processor with Adreno 505 GPU.
• There are 3 variants of Redmi 4. The base version comes with 2GB RAM and 16 GB internal memory(ROM). The other 2 variants are combined with 3GB RAM – 32 GB ROM and 4GB RAM – 64GB ROM.
• Redmi 4 includes a 13MP rear camera with LED flash which has 5 element lens with f/2.0 aperture and PDAF autofocus. And in front, it has a 5MP f/2.2 aperture camera. The rear camera does support Full HD video recording.
• In terms of display, the Redmi 4 comes with 5 inch HD 2.5D curved glass display(1280 x 720).
• Redmi 4 runs on MIUI 8 based on Android Marshmallow and it supports VoLTE connection.
• It also has 4100 mAh battery. In terms of sensors, Xiaomi Redmi 4 is packed up with Gyroscope, Infrared, Proximity, Accelerometer, Ambient light, Fingerprint and Compass sensor.
• The 2GB variant comes for 6999 INR, 3GB for 8999 INR and the 4GB for 10999 INR.

First thing is the design and the build quality. The Xiaomi Redmi 4 comes with metallic unibody and also has a 2.5D curved glass.
The build quality is quite good and at this price point, this type of build quality and the 2.5D curved glass is really eye catching.
The in hand feel is also great. Xiaomi did no compromises with build quality.
In terms of display it has 5 inches HD 720p display and 2.5D curved glass but no gorilla glass protection. You might think of Full HD 1080p display but 720p is perfect for this phone and it will provide better performance and battery life.
The viewing angles are decent and the display is quite crisp.
Generally, the camera is the weakest point of Redmi phones but Xiaomi Redmi 4 is the exception.
Though it’s not a camera centric phone still the camera performance is improved than the other Redmi phones like Redmi 3s. At this price point, the camera performance is satisfactory.
The Xiaomi Redmi 4 comes with Snapdragon 435 octa core processor. In terms of performance, Redmi 4 is very good. I played many games and used it for 1 month. Most games run flawlessly with no lags.
The battery performance is also great. The 4100 mAh battery would provide you at least 1-day battery if you do heavy usage, otherwise, you will get 2 days battery backup easily. There was a heating issue when I charged the phone.
The phone became warm every time I was charging. But last week Xiaomi provided an OTA update which solved the heating issue. Now there is no heating issue.

Let’s move on software

Xiaomi Redmi 4 comes with MIUI 8 based on Android 6.0.1 Marshmallow. MIUI is really a very good user interface. It’s quite user-friendly. Xiaomi officials also promised that Redmi 4 would get Android 7.0 Nougat update with MIUI 9.

What we’ve liked about Xiaomi Redmi 4:

• The most important thing is the build quality. The build quality is really very good.
• Battery life is superior.
• Camera performance is decent.
• Speaker is quite loud.
• Almost every sensor is available.
• Overall performance is pretty good.

What we didn’t like:

• No Gorilla Glass protection.
• The 3 buttons at the bottom are not backlit.
